Herbaceous, yeasty and distinctly plant-like scent with citrus notes, some core fruit, nutty aromas and a hint of butter. Clear, cool, bitter, citrus-dominated fruit with nutty, slightly smoky, tobacco-like and plant-like aromas, fine mousse, noticeable acidity bite, very slight green tones on the palate, with chalky-salty notes in the background, good to very good, slightly nutty, yeasty and again acidity-driven finish with grip.
